The Libya Automotive Testing, Inspection, and Certification (TIC) market faces several challenges, including political instability, security concerns, and a lack of well-established regulatory frameworks. The ongoing conflict in Libya has disrupted business operations and investments in the automotive sector, leading to uncertainty and inconsistency in TIC services. Limited infrastructure, skilled workforce shortages, and a reliance on outdated technologies further hinder the market`s growth potential. Additionally, the lack of standardized testing procedures and certification processes poses a challenge for automotive companies looking to ensure compliance with international quality and safety standards. Overall, navigating the complex business environment in Libya presents significant hurdles for automotive TIC providers seeking to establish a strong presence and build trust among stakeholders in the market.

Government policies related to the Libya Automotive TIC Market focus on enhancing safety standards, environmental regulations, and quality control measures for vehicles in the country. The General Authority for Automotive Industry (GAAI) in Libya oversees the implementation of these policies, which aim to ensure compliance with international standards and promote the growth of the automotive industry. Additionally, the government has been working towards reducing the importation of substandard vehicles through stricter inspection and certification processes conducted by authorized Testing, Inspection, and Certification (TIC) agencies. These policies are part of the broader efforts to modernize and regulate the automotive sector in Libya, ultimately improving the overall quality and safety of vehicles available in the market.
